What is Offside?

In its simplest form, the offside rule is designed to prevent attacking players from gaining an unfair advantage by positioning themselves closer to the opponent’s goal line than both the ball and the second-last opponent (usually the last defender) when the ball is played to them. In essence, a player is in an offside position if they are in the opposing team’s half and nearer to the opponent’s goal line than both the ball and the second-last opponent when the ball is passed to them.

Offside position

Key Components of the Offside Rule:

1. Positioning: A player must be in an offside position at the moment the ball is played to them by a teammate.

2. Active Play: Being in the position alone is not an offense. The player must also be involved in active play, which includes receiving the ball or interfering with an opponent.

3. The Second-Last Opponent: The position is judged concerning the second-last opponent, usually the last defender. This means that if there is only one defender between the attacking player and the goal line, they are not considered offside.

4. Timing: Timing is crucial. The player must time their movement to receive the ball precisely when it is played to them, not before.

The Role of Assistant Referees (Linesmen):

Assistant referees play a vital role in enforcing the offside rule. Positioned along the sidelines, they continuously monitor the positioning of attacking players in relation to the last line of defense. They signal an offside offense by raising their flag when they judge a player to be in an offside position and actively involved in play.

Impact on Gameplay:

The rule adds a layer of complexity and strategy to the game. Teams must carefully coordinate their movements to avoid falling foul of the trap set by the opposing defense. For attackers, timing their runs to perfection can be the difference between a goal-scoring opportunity and having the play called back for offside.

 

Controversy and Debate:

Despite its clear guidelines, the offside rule often sparks controversy and debate among players, coaches, and fans. Close offside calls can be the subject of intense scrutiny and heated discussion, especially in high-stakes matches. Video Assistant Referee (VAR) technology has been introduced in many leagues to help reduce errors in offside decisions, but even with VAR, there remains room for interpretation and disagreement.

Sports benefits for adults. Adults who regularly participate in sports benefit greatly in terms of their physical, mental, and social well-being. These benefits include a lower chance of chronic illnesses (such as diabetes, cardiovascular disease, and some types of cancer), higher strength, better mental health, better sleep, and a longer life expectancy. Playing sports reduces stress, builds muscle, increases immunity, enhances balance and coordination, fosters social contact, and frequently lessens anxiety and sadness.
